Ivan Martin Johnson, son of John Alfred Johnson and Ana Charlotta Carlson, was born December 3, 1897 in Stanton, Iowa and passed away December 3, 1962 in Nyman, Iowa. He married Ida Victoria Applequist, adopted daughter, of Simon Theodore Applequist and Effie Otelia Abrahamson, on June 13, 1925 in Stanton, Iowa, by Rev. Everett Johnson. Witnesses were Florence Hoagland and Marion Johnson.
